Understanding Blockchain Technology

Although blockchain technology is often associated with cryptocurrencies, its applications extend far beyond digital currencies. At its core, blockchain is a distributed ledger technology that operates on decentralized networks, allowing data to be stored across multiple nodes.

This decentralization enhances security and transparency, as it eliminates the need for a central authority to validate transactions. Blockchain basics reveal that each transaction is recorded in a block, which is then linked to previous blocks, forming an immutable chain.

This structure guarantees that once data is entered, it cannot be altered without consensus from the network. As organizations seek to leverage blockchain, they find potential in various sectors, from supply chain management to identity verification.

Understanding these foundational elements of blockchain technology is vital for grasping its transformative impact on industries, including the emerging field of vape vending, where it can enhance traceability and accountability.

The Environmental Impact of Blockchain Technology

As the adoption of blockchain technology expands across various industries, including vaping, it is crucial to examine its environmental impact.

While blockchain can enhance transparency and efficiency, it also raises concerns regarding its energy consumption and sustainability.

  1. High Energy Usage: The proof-of-work mechanism employed by many blockchain networks often leads to significant energy demands, contributing to carbon footprints.

  2. Resource Depletion: The hardware required for mining operations can lead to increased resource extraction, which may harm ecosystems.

  3. Sustainable Solutions: Emerging alternatives, like proof-of-stake and eco-friendly mining techniques, aim to mitigate environmental damage by promoting sustainable practices.

Addressing these factors is imperative for the vaping industry to guarantee that the benefits of blockchain technology do not come at the expense of environmental health.

As stakeholders consider blockchain vape vending, they must prioritize energy-efficient solutions that align with sustainable practices to minimize ecological impact.
